These days, there's a huge range of synthetic grasses available for your garden in Litherland, and to match that comes a diversity of prices which (in 2021) can be anything between around £10 and £35 per m2. Although it is possible to buy it in tiles, synthetic grass commonly comes in rolls of 2m or 4m width, with a selection of lengths to match your particular needs.

Dependant upon the type of grass and the surface on which it is being laid, the costs for installation can vary considerably. Whilst it could be less and could be more, a ballpark price for installation would be about forty to fifty pounds per sq mtr in most situations. Obviously, you can save some cash and lay your own fake grass, if you're brave and confident enough. Nonetheless, for a perfect and professional installation, it is advisable to employ the services of an experienced landscaper or artificial grass installer in Litherland.

If your artificial grass has been laid correctly and professionally, and you've chosen a top quality option, a lifespan of maybe 10 years or more can be expected. This will naturally rely on a number of factors, including how much footfall the grass is going to be subjected to. Synthetic Grass Underlay Litherland

To obtain an exceptionally soft and comfortable result from your synthetic grass, you can fit a decent underlay and put your synthetic grass on top of it. If you want to cover bumps and imperfections, for instance when laying artificial grass over paving slabs, concrete or decking, a decent underlay will help you in achieving this. An HIC (Head Injury Criterion) compliant underlay is recommended when installing synthetic grass in playgrounds, nurseries and schools, where there is more chance of injuries from falls and accidents. To summarize, there are numerous benefits to be had by the use of an acceptable underlay when installing an artificial lawn, and the primary ones are it accelerates the synthetic grass installation process, it conceals imperfections and bumps in patio slabs, concrete or decking, it's safer and will comply with Head Injury Criterion (HIC) and it gives you a comfortable and soft sensation underfoot.

Artificial Grass Edging Litherland

When imitation grass is laid upon a soft surface with a base layer of sand underneath, it will need some kind of edging to hold everything in place and protect the stability of the surface. If you fail to install a suitable edging, the sand will always be shifting when you walk, stand or sit on it, and over time you'll get bumps and uneven patches in the grass, together with various other problems.

You can select from various types of artificial grass edgings, and as some do a more effective job than others, it's important to make the right choice if your new grassed area is going to last for a few years. You're able to make an edging for artificial grass out of wooden sleepers, flexible steel/plastic, pressure treated timber, blocks, composite plastic or patio slabs.

The best kind of edging is to enclose your artificial grass with patio slabbing, so the entire thing is contained, however wooden sleepers and blocks can be almost as effective.

If you're laying your artificial grass in a curved pattern or shape, a flexible edging will be needed to keep it in position, and clearly define the grassed section from whatever is surrounding it (i.e. bark, gravel or vegetable patch). These flexible alternatives are very useful, but not always so effective because they're much lighter and can move around in time, meaning that you may at some point in the future have to concrete them in place.

If you're laying your synthetic grass on top of a solid surface like concrete or paving, an edging won't really be needed.

Sometimes it is hard to estimate the quantity of waste that is going to be created when undertaking garden makeovers or home improvements in Litherland. While synthetic grass installation is not one of those projects that typically creates lots of waste, that is not invariably the case, and it will depend on the size and scale of your installation. Some tradesmen make allowances for the removal of waste when they prepare their quotes, and if this isn't itemised ask if it's included, if not you'll need to make your own arrangements. One of the simplest and most hassle-free ways to get rid of this waste is to hire a skip. If you've never hired a skip before, you might not know that skips come in a variety of different volumes and sizes. You can select from a mini-skip (2-3 yds), a midi-skip (4-5 yds), a builders skip (6-8 yds), or a roll-on-roll-off skip (20-25 yds), or you could even opt for a skip bag.
